Man in his 40s dies after motorcycle crash in Little Hadham

Hertfordshire police are appealing for witnesses.

Author: Ellie RobsonPublished 18th Nov 2025

A man in his 40s has died following a motorcycle crash in Little Hadham, Hertfordshire.

The crash occurred on Standon Road, near the Little Hadham crossroads, at around 7.45pm on Sunday 16th November.

It involved a single vehicle – a black Triumph Thunderbird motorcycle.

The man died at the scene, and his family is being supported by specialist family liaison officers.

Detective Constable Neil Crosier, from the Serious Collision Investigation Unit, is investigating the crash.

"My thoughts are with the man that sadly passed following this incident and with his family," DC Crosier said.

"Our enquiries into this incident are continuing and I am urging anyone with information to come forward.

“Did you see what happened? Please don’t hesitate to get in touch if you can help.

"I also want to ask any dashcam owners who were in the area at the time and have relevant footage to send to us."
